About Burwardsley Hall Farm
Burwardsley Hall Farm is a detached house in Burwardsley, Chester, Chester (CH3 9PF). It has a recorded floor area of 220 m² (around 2368 sq ft), construction records dating it to before 1900 and council tax band E. The latest certificate (April 2019) shows an E (score 47), well below the UK norm with real room to improve. When first surveyed in December 2014 the rating was F, the property has climbed 1 band since. Between certificates, window efficiency went from Average to Good and lighting went from Good to Very Good. The recommended improvements would lift it to B (score 89), a 3-band jump. Main heating runs on oil.
